激情欧美性aaaaa片直播,亚洲精品久久无码AV片银杏,欧美巨大巨粗黑人性AAAAAA,日韩精品A片一区二区三区妖精

全國 [城市選擇] [會員登錄] [講師注冊] [機構注冊] [助教注冊]  
中國企業(yè)培訓講師

軟件研發(fā)效率低?這套管理制度讓開發(fā)更高效!

2025-09-07 05:04:25
 
講師:liyan 瀏覽次數(shù):7
 ?軟件研發(fā)的“成長煩惱”:為何需要科學管理制度? 在數(shù)字化浪潮席卷全球的2025年,軟件已成為企業(yè)競爭力的核心載體。從企業(yè)管理系統(tǒng)到用戶端應用,從工業(yè)互聯(lián)網(wǎng)平臺到智能硬件操作系統(tǒng),軟件研發(fā)的需求呈現(xiàn)爆發(fā)式增長。但與此同時,許多企業(yè)
?

軟件研發(fā)的“成長煩惱”:為何需要科學管理制度?

在數(shù)字化浪潮席卷全球的2025年,軟件已成為企業(yè)競爭力的核心載體。從企業(yè)管理系統(tǒng)到用戶端應用,從工業(yè)互聯(lián)網(wǎng)平臺到智能硬件操作系統(tǒng),軟件研發(fā)的需求呈現(xiàn)爆發(fā)式增長。但與此同時,許多企業(yè)也陷入了“研發(fā)困境”——有的項目開發(fā)周期一延再延,原本3個月的計劃拖成半年;有的產品上線后bug頻發(fā),用戶投訴不斷;還有的團隊在開發(fā)過程中需求反復變更,資源浪費嚴重。這些問題的背后,往往指向同一個根源:缺乏一套科學、系統(tǒng)的軟件研發(fā)管理制度。

事實上,軟件研發(fā)是一項涉及需求分析、設計、編碼、測試、部署等多環(huán)節(jié)的復雜工程,任何一個環(huán)節(jié)的失控都可能影響整體成效。正如行業(yè)內常說的“三分技術,七分管理”,一套成熟的管理制度不僅能讓開發(fā)流程更緊湊、資源分配更合理,更能從根本上提升軟件質量、降低開發(fā)成本,最終實現(xiàn)“高效、高質、可控”的研發(fā)目標。

管理制度的核心目標:高效、高質、可控

一套優(yōu)秀的軟件研發(fā)管理制度,其設計往往圍繞三大核心目標展開:

1. 規(guī)范流程,提升開發(fā)效率

許多團隊在研發(fā)初期常陷入“摸著石頭過河”的狀態(tài):需求文檔模糊不清,開發(fā)人員憑經驗“自由發(fā)揮”;版本迭代缺乏記錄,代碼沖突頻繁;測試環(huán)節(jié)隨意,上線后問題集中爆發(fā)。管理制度的首要任務,就是將這些“無序”轉化為“有序”。通過明確每個階段的輸入輸出標準、責任人和時間節(jié)點,讓開發(fā)過程像精密儀器般運轉。例如,某科技企業(yè)引入流程管理制度后,需求變更導致的返工率下降了40%,項目平均交付周期縮短了25%。

2. 嚴控質量,降低后期成本

軟件質量的重要性不言而喻——一個隱藏的安全漏洞可能導致用戶數(shù)據(jù)泄露,一個邏輯錯誤可能引發(fā)業(yè)務流程癱瘓,而這些問題在上線后修復的成本往往是開發(fā)階段的數(shù)倍甚至數(shù)十倍。管理制度通過建立“全生命周期質量管控”機制,將質量保障融入需求分析、設計評審、代碼走查、多輪測試等每個環(huán)節(jié)。據(jù)統(tǒng)計,實施嚴格質量管控的團隊,軟件上線后的重大bug數(shù)量可減少60%以上,運維成本顯著降低。

3. 資源優(yōu)化,實現(xiàn)效益*化

研發(fā)資源是企業(yè)的核心資產,但資源浪費現(xiàn)象卻普遍存在:人員分工不明確導致“重復造輪子”,設備與工具未充分利用造成閑置,外包項目因監(jiān)督缺失導致成本超支。管理制度通過資源統(tǒng)籌規(guī)劃(如制定人員能力矩陣匹配任務)、工具平臺標準化(統(tǒng)一代碼倉庫、測試環(huán)境)、外包流程規(guī)范化(明確需求邊界與驗收標準),能有效提升資源利用率,讓每一分投入都產生*價值。

關鍵流程拆解:從立項到運維的全周期管理

軟件研發(fā)的全生命周期可分為立項、需求分析、開發(fā)、測試、上線與運維五大階段,每個階段都需要配套的管理制度支撐。

階段一:立項——從“想法”到“可執(zhí)行計劃”

立項是研發(fā)的起點,也是避免“盲目開發(fā)”的關鍵環(huán)節(jié)。在此階段,企業(yè)需成立由產品經理、技術負責人、業(yè)務代表組成的項目小組(重大項目還需設立領導小組),通過以下步驟確保項目可行性:

  • 需求論證:明確軟件的核心目標(如解決哪些業(yè)務痛點、服務哪些用戶群體),通過市場調研、用戶訪談等方式驗證需求的真實性與優(yōu)先級。
  • 資源評估:評估所需的人員(開發(fā)、測試、設計等崗位數(shù)量)、時間(各階段時間分配)、預算(人力成本、工具采購、外包費用等),形成《項目資源計劃表》。
  • 風險預判:識別技術難點(如是否涉及新技術應用)、外部依賴(如第三方接口穩(wěn)定性)、進度風險(如關鍵人員離職),并制定應對方案(如儲備技術備選方案、建立AB角制度)。

某金融科技公司曾因立項階段未充分評估第三方支付接口的穩(wěn)定性,導致開發(fā)后期因接口頻繁故障被迫調整技術方案,項目延期2個月。這一案例充分說明,立項階段的“慢”是為了后續(xù)開發(fā)的“快”。

階段二:需求分析——避免“開發(fā)與需求兩張皮”

需求分析是研發(fā)的“地基”,地基不牢,后續(xù)開發(fā)再高效也可能“建歪樓”。管理制度在此階段需重點解決兩個問題:

一是需求的清晰性與一致性。要求產品經理輸出詳細的《需求規(guī)格說明書》,包含功能描述、業(yè)務流程、界面原型、非功能需求(如性能指標、安全要求)等內容,并組織開發(fā)、測試、業(yè)務方共同評審,確保各方對需求理解一致。例如,某電商企業(yè)曾因需求文檔中“頁面加載速度≤2秒”的描述未明確網(wǎng)絡環(huán)境(是4G還是Wi-Fi),導致開發(fā)團隊按4G環(huán)境優(yōu)化,測試時卻用Wi-Fi環(huán)境驗收,最終引發(fā)爭議。

二是需求變更的管控。在開發(fā)過程中,業(yè)務方可能因市場變化提出需求變更,但無節(jié)制的變更會嚴重影響進度。管理制度需規(guī)定變更的觸發(fā)條件(如涉及重大業(yè)務調整)、審批流程(需經項目領導小組審核)、影響評估(重新計算時間、成本),并通過需求管理工具(如Jira、TAPD)記錄變更歷史,避免“口頭變更”導致的責任不清。

階段三:開發(fā)——協(xié)作與規(guī)范的雙重保障

開發(fā)階段是代碼產出的核心環(huán)節(jié),管理制度需從“協(xié)作模式”與“開發(fā)規(guī)范”兩方面入手:

協(xié)作模式上,鼓勵采用敏捷開發(fā)(Scrum)等輕量級方法,將開發(fā)周期劃分為2-4周的“沖刺階段”,每周召開站會同步進度,每輪沖刺結束后進行成果演示與復盤。這種模式能讓團隊快速響應變化,同時通過“每日代碼提交”“持續(xù)集成”等實踐,避免“最后一刻集中調試”的低效現(xiàn)象。

開發(fā)規(guī)范上,需制定統(tǒng)一的代碼規(guī)范(如命名規(guī)則、注釋要求)、版本控制規(guī)范(如分支管理策略:主分支僅用于發(fā)布,開發(fā)分支按功能劃分)、文檔規(guī)范(如技術方案文檔需包含設計思路、接口說明、異常處理邏輯)。例如,某互聯(lián)網(wǎng)公司要求開發(fā)人員提交代碼前必須通過靜態(tài)代碼檢查工具(如SonarQube)掃描,不符合規(guī)范的代碼無法合并到主分支,這一措施使代碼質量提升了35%。

階段四:測試——從“查漏”到“預防”的升級

測試不僅是“找bug”,更是“保障質量”的關鍵防線。管理制度需構建“多維度、分層級”的測試體系:

  • 單元測試:開發(fā)人員在編寫代碼時同步完成,確保單個函數(shù)、模塊的正確性,覆蓋率需達到80%以上。
  • 集成測試:測試團隊負責,驗證模塊間接口與數(shù)據(jù)傳遞的正確性,重點關注“邊界條件”(如輸入為空、數(shù)值超限)。
  • 系統(tǒng)測試:模擬真實用戶場景,驗證軟件整體功能、性能、安全性是否符合需求,包括壓力測試(如同時10萬用戶登錄)、安全測試(如SQL注入攻擊模擬)。
  • 用戶驗收測試(UAT):邀請真實用戶參與,從業(yè)務操作角度驗證軟件是否滿足實際使用需求,避免“技術完美但業(yè)務不適用”的情況。

值得注意的是,測試不應是“開發(fā)完成后的獨立環(huán)節(jié)”,而是貫穿整個開發(fā)過程。例如,采用“測試驅動開發(fā)(TDD)”模式,開發(fā)人員先編寫測試用例,再根據(jù)用例實現(xiàn)功能,能從源頭減少bug的產生。

階段五:上線與運維——讓軟件“持續(xù)煥新”

上線不是研發(fā)的終點,而是“軟件服務用戶”的起點。管理制度需規(guī)范上線流程(如選擇低峰期發(fā)布、制定回滾方案),并建立運維保障機制:

一是監(jiān)控體系。通過日志采集工具(如ELK)、性能監(jiān)控工具(如Prometheus)實時跟蹤軟件運行狀態(tài),設置異常告警(如接口響應時間超過5秒、錯誤率超過1%),確保問題早發(fā)現(xiàn)、早處理。

二是迭代優(yōu)化。收集用戶反饋(如通過埋點分析用戶行為、客服記錄投訴),定期梳理高頻問題與新需求,形成《運維迭代計劃》,讓軟件在持續(xù)更新中保持競爭力。例如,某社交APP通過分析用戶反饋,發(fā)現(xiàn)“消息通知延遲”是高頻問題,團隊針對性優(yōu)化服務器集群架構后,通知到達率從92%提升至99%。

人員與外包管理:團隊與外部資源的協(xié)同之道

軟件研發(fā)的主體是“人”,而外包是許多企業(yè)補充研發(fā)能力的重要手段,兩者的管理直接影響制度落地效果。

人員管理:激發(fā)團隊的“自驅力”

優(yōu)秀的研發(fā)團隊需要“職責明確”與“協(xié)作高效”的平衡。管理制度需:

  • 明確角色分工:如產品經理負責需求管理,技術經理負責架構設計,開發(fā)工程師負責編碼,測試工程師負責質量把控,避免“職責模糊”導致的推諉扯皮。
  • 建立能力成長體系:通過定期培訓(如新技術分享、行業(yè)標準學習)、技能認證(如CMMI認證、PMP認證)、導師制(資深員工帶新人),提升團隊整體能力。某科技企業(yè)為開發(fā)人員設置“技術職級晉升通道”,將代碼質量、項目貢獻、技術分享次數(shù)等納入考核,員工主動學習的積極性提升了50%。
  • 優(yōu)化績效考核:避免“唯代碼量”的單一考核,綜合考慮任務完成度、代碼質量(如bug率)、團隊協(xié)作(如知識分享)等指標,激發(fā)員工的“質量意識”與“團隊意識”。

外包管理:從“放任”到“協(xié)同”的轉變

外包開發(fā)能快速補充企業(yè)技術短板,但也面臨“需求理解偏差”“質量不可控”“進度延遲”等風險。管理制度需對外包全流程進行規(guī)范:

前期篩選:通過資質審查(如是否具備ISO27001信息安全認證)、案例考察(過往項目的交付質量與客戶評價)、技術面試(考察外包團隊對核心技術的掌握程度),選擇匹配的供應商。

過程管控:簽訂詳細的《外包合同》,明確需求邊界、交付標準(如代碼注釋率≥30%)、驗收流程(分階段驗收,每個階段完成后需雙方簽字確認)、違約責任(如延期一天扣1%合同款)。同時,安排內部技術人員作為“對接人”,每周與外包團隊召開進度會議,及時解決問題。

成果驗收:除了功能測試,還需檢查代碼可讀性、文檔完整性(如《技術手冊》《運維指南》),并要求外包團隊提供一定期限的免費維護服務,確保后續(xù)問題可追溯、可解決。

未來趨勢:管理制度的“智能化”升級

隨著AI、大數(shù)據(jù)、DevOps等技術的發(fā)展,軟件研發(fā)管理制度也在不斷進化。例如,AI輔助需求分析工具能自動提取用戶反饋中的關鍵需求,減少人工梳理時間;DevOps平臺通過自動化流水線(代碼提交→編譯→測試→部署),將部署時間從數(shù)小時縮短至分鐘級;大數(shù)據(jù)分析能預測項目延期風險(如某模塊開發(fā)進度落后歷史均值20%),提前觸發(fā)預警。

可以預見,未來的軟件研發(fā)管理制度將更注重“數(shù)據(jù)驅動”與“智能協(xié)同”——通過收集研發(fā)過程中的各類數(shù)據(jù)(如代碼提交頻率、測試通過率、需求變更次數(shù)),利用算法分析優(yōu)化流程;通過智能工具實現(xiàn)任務自動分配、風險自動識別,讓管理從“經驗導向”轉向“科學導向”。

結語:管理制度是軟件研發(fā)的“隱形引擎”

在軟件定義未來的時代,企業(yè)的核心競爭力不僅在于技術實力,更在于能否通過科學的管理制度,將技術、人員、資源高效整合。一套成熟的軟件研發(fā)管理制度,就像一輛汽車的“隱形引擎”,雖不直接展示在用戶面前,卻決定了汽車能跑多快、多穩(wěn)、多遠。無論是中小型科技企業(yè),還是大型集團,都需要重視管理制度的建設與優(yōu)化,讓其成為企業(yè)數(shù)字化轉型的“堅實底座”。

從今天開始,不妨梳理團隊的研發(fā)痛點,參考行業(yè)*實踐,逐步構建適合自身的管理制度。當流程更清晰、質量更可控、效率更提升時,你會發(fā)現(xiàn):軟件研發(fā)的“成長煩惱”,正悄然轉化為企業(yè)的“核心優(yōu)勢”。




轉載:http://www.xvaqeci.cn/zixun_detail/520567.html